The cost of adding a basement bathroom can vary widely based on several factors:
On average, homeowners might expect to spend anywhere from $10,000 to $25,000 for a complete basement bathroom renovation, depending on the complexity of the project and the quality of materials chosen.

Yes, most municipalities require a building permit for any plumbing or structural changes. Always check local regulations before proceeding.
Yes, if your basement is below the main sewer line, you can install a sewage ejector pump to lift waste to the sewer system.
Consider using cost-effective materials, opting for second-hand fixtures, or doing some of the work yourself to save money.
Install a vent fan that connects to the exterior, and consider incorporating a window if possible for natural ventilation.
Use bright LED lights and consider adding mirrors to enhance light reflection, making the space feel larger and brighter.
A basement bathroom can substantially increase your home’s value, often yielding a return on investment of around 50-70%, depending on your local market.
